My KC registered dog is too big. Are his breed papers fake?

Updated on September 23rd, 2025

Pet's info: Dog | Chihuahua | Male | unneutered | 7 months and 13 days old

He's kc reg but why is he so big? My friend has a chihuahua that's 1 quarter Jack Russell and she's smaller than him she's 3 months younger but shouldn't she be the bigger dog since she's part Jack Russell idk do u think he's a little on the big side for his age btw he's 8 months old not 7 do u think his papers are fake how can I tell if they are

If you have any doubt as to the validity of your dog's breed, there are companies available that perform canine DNA testing. The testing provides information as to the lineage and breeds that make up your dog. There are several companies that do this, all ranging in price, detail, and reputability. Beyond this, there is no positive way to identify Marley's breed without question. If you do find out Marley is not pure bred but the papers say otherwise, I would definitely confront the breeder or pet store from which you acquired him with the new found information.
